 By drilling c. a #57 hole in the casting above the oilite bearings' felt oil wicks and injecting oil into the wick with a syringe. A sloppier, lazier way is to use a G. C. pen-oiler to inject oil on the shaft. next to the armature. 5w or 10w oil seems to work well.
